The Criminal Investigation Division (CID) is a UNSC law enforcement agency that operates under UNSC Fleet Command. The CID likely investigates crimes involving UNSC Navy or Marine Corps personnel. During an Office of Naval Intelligence training exercise, Veta Lopis claimed to be with the CID in order to have two ensigns keep Ota Gallo, a Dark Moon Enterprises operative posing as a server, from leaving.[1]
